## Deployment

Fabrikit is the test-data factory library used across Hollowbrook services. It ships as an internal package; services pin a minor version and pull seeded fixtures at CI time. Support: do not deploy Fabrikit itself — bump the pin in the consuming service and rerun the pipeline. Seed mismatches almost always mean a stale cache. The library reads its runtime settings from the block shown here.

config for bafog-fajog:
oliix:
  log_level: error
  metrics_host: metrics.oliix.zemvarsys.internal
  pool_size: 4

**FAQ: Contractor's First Week — Arlow Building**

Q: A contractor from Brindle Works is starting Monday. What do they need?

A: Check their name against the contractor roster, verify photo ID, and issue a green lanyard. They must be escorted for the first two days; after that, their sponsor signs them off for unescorted access. Log all entries in Gatebook. Until their permanent badge is printed, they use the code below.

door code, tajof-kageg: bdg-QVDCE-3

Action item for the Verlane payments release: enforce idempotency keys on all retry paths before the next deploy. The incident showed that the Corvid gateway client regenerated keys on timeout retries, producing duplicate captures for 214 orders. We must pin the key at intent creation, persist it with the order record, and reject any retry that arrives without one. Please hold the release until the migration backfill completes and the duplicate-detection dashboard is green. The verification checklist is maintained on the internal page below.

dashboard of taduf-yagap = https://confluence.tolvaqsys.internal/display/display/projects/display

## Onboarding: Pagination, Fennel Public API

All list endpoints on Fennel use cursor pagination. Never offset-paginate; cursors are opaque, expire in 24h. Max page size 200. Clients must follow `next_cursor` until null. To run the pagination conformance suite locally you need the sandbox credentials archive, which is sealed. Unseal it with the passphrase given below.

strongbox words: druvan-lamys-eliius-jorax-istox-soreth-ulays-gilix-ralix-oliiel-norwyn-casvan-praius